Antibiotic resistance patterns among Salmonella and Shigella spp isolated from diarrhoeic human beings were studied. Eleven antibiotic resistance patterns were observed. Plasmid survey of the isolates revealed the presence of multiple plasmids in thirty two of the fifty three strains. More plasmid patterns than antibiotic resistance were observed. Incidence of Salmonellosis and Shigellosis in this environment is caused by genetically unrelated Salmonella and Shigella strains although with identical drug resistance patterns.
